PHP Web开发入门与进阶

发布时间:2025-04-12 10:00:42 阅读: 评论:0 次

PHP作为一门流行的服务器端脚本语言,已经帮助无数开发者构建了强大的Web应用程序。对于想要踏入PHP Web开发领域的新手来说,入门和进阶都是必经之路。下面,我将为大家详细介绍一些PHP Web开发的实用技巧和进阶方法。

让我们来看看如何轻松入门PHP Web开发。

入门基础

1. 环境搭建:你需要安装PHP环境。可以使用XAMPP、WAMP或MAMP等集成环境,这些环境可以帮助你快速搭建一个PHP开发环境。

2. HTML/CSS基础:PHP主要负责处理服务器端的逻辑,而HTML和CSS则用于构建用户界面。因此,掌握基本的HTML和CSS知识是必不可少的。

3. 学习PHP语法:PHP的语法相对简单,但也有一些容易混淆的地方。可以通过阅读官方文档或参加在线课程来学习。

4. 数据库基础:PHP经常与MySQL数据库配合使用。了解SQL语言和数据库设计原则对于开发PHP应用程序至关重要。

进阶提升

1. 框架学习:随着项目复杂度的增加,使用框架可以大大提高开发效率。流行的PHP框架有Laravel、Symfony和CodeIgniter等。

2. 版本控制:学习使用Git进行版本控制,这对于团队协作和代码管理非常重要。

3. 安全防护:了解常见的Web安全漏洞,如SQL注入、XSS攻击和CSRF攻击,并学会如何防范这些风险。

4. 性能优化:学习如何优化PHP代码和数据库查询,以提高应用程序的性能。

5. API开发:掌握RESTful API的设计和实现,这对于构建前后端分离的应用程序至关重要。

实战演练

1. 项目实践:通过实际项目来巩固所学知识。可以从简单的博客系统或待办事项列表开始,逐步增加项目复杂度。

2. 代码审查:参与代码审查,学习其他开发者的编码风格和最佳实践。

3. 技术交流:加入PHP社区,与其他开发者交流心得,不断学习新技术。

4. 开源贡献:参与开源项目,通过贡献代码来提升自己的技能。

通过以上步骤,相信你已经对PHP Web开发有了更深入的了解。不断实践和学习,你将能够成为一名优秀的PHP开发者。在这个过程中,保持好奇心和持续学习的态度是非常重要的。

相关阅读

发表评论

访客 访客
快捷回复:
评论列表 (暂无评论,人围观)

还没有评论,来说两句吧...